Boolquerybuilder must filter
Webpublic BoolQueryBuilder filter (QueryBuilder queryBuilder) { if (queryBuilder == null) { throw new IllegalArgumentException ("inner bool query clause cannot be null"); } … WebMar 31, 2024 · 1. elasticsearch文档过滤查询结果 1.1 filter与query对比. filter,仅仅只是按照搜索条件过滤出需要的数据而已,不计算任何相关度分数,对相关度没有任何影响; query,会去计算每个document相对于搜索条件的相关度,并按照相关度进行排序;. 一般来说,如果你是在进行搜索,需要将最匹配搜索条件的数据 ...
Boolquerybuilder must filter
Did you know?
WebBoolQueryBuilder. queryName ( String queryName) Sets the query name for the filter that can be used when searching for matched_filters per hit. BoolQueryBuilder. should ( QueryBuilder queryBuilder) Adds a query that should appear in the matching documents. Methods inherited from class org.elasticsearch.index.query. WebMar 13, 2024 · 它可以用来组合多个查询条件,包括must、must_not、should和filter等。通过使用这个方法,可以灵活地构建出复杂的查询语句,以满足不同的查询需求。 boolQueryBuilder.should(QueryBuilders.termQuery("format","jpeg")
Webpublic BoolQueryBuilder getStickyFacetFilter(String... fieldNames) { BoolQueryBuilder facetFilter = boolQuery().must(query); WebDec 10, 2024 · ตัวอย่างคร่าวๆนะครับ. “Elasticsearch + Java REST Client [7.10] » Java High Level REST Client » Search APIs” is published by Chiwa Kantawong (Pea).
Web2024-1-18byAtlas应用场景需要采取循序渐进组合复杂对象时。UML用过elasticsearchjavaapi的小伙伴,自然了解BoolQueryBuilder及其内部doXContext处理的对象都是Builder模式,这里BoolQuerySearchBuilder是我给其上根据业务需要又做的一层封装,也是Builder模式,形式上看就是Builder模式嵌套Builder模式。 WebReturns true iff this query builder has at least one should, must, must not or filter clause. String. minimumShouldMatch() BoolQueryBuilder. ... public BoolQueryBuilder filter (QueryBuilder queryBuilder) Adds a query that must appear in the matching documents but will not contribute to scoring. No null value allowed.
Web使用mysql定义一个存储过程,通过游标返回表中的数据,在Java中调用获取数据. 实现步骤 在mysql数据库中定义存储过程,并通过游标返回编写实体类用于接收数据库查询返回的数据在springboot中编写mapper.xml,添加查询语句在测试类中进行测试测试结果展示 定义存储过程并通过游标返回 #创建 ...
WebApr 9, 2024 · 文章目录01. Elasticsearch 查询条件和过滤条件的区别?02. ElasticSearch 过滤器的作用和特性?03. ElasticSearch 中常见的过滤器有哪些?04. ElasticSearch term 查询会不会计算评分?05. ElasticSearch bool 组合过滤器查询为什么… schwinn loop folding bike sizeWebApr 24, 2024 · How can i filter boolean expressions like (A AND B AND C) AND (D OR E OR F) AND G with BooleanQueryBuilder Api in Java? I tried with the filter method, but … pralines tony meldertWebElasticsearch AbstractQueryBuilder parseInnerQueryBuilder (XContentParser parser) Java org.elasticsearch.index.query BoolQueryBuilder Elasticsearch BoolQueryBuilder … pralines restaurant bethesdaWebOct 27, 2024 · Bool查询包括四种子句: must filter should must_not 1.must 文档 必须 匹配这些条件才能被包含进来。 相当于sql中的 and 2.must_not 文档 必须不 匹配这些条件 … pralines to orderWebDec 2, 2024 · 1.must. 文档 必须 匹配这些条件才能被包含进来。相当于sql中的 and. 2.must_not. 文档 必须不 匹配这些条件才能被包含进来。相当于sql中的 not. 3.should. 如果满足这些语句中的任意语句,将增加 _score ,否则,无任何影响。它们主要用于修正每个文档的相关性得分。 pralines to buyWebmust_not: 쿼리가 거짓인 도큐먼트들을 검색합니다. should : 검색 결과 중 이 쿼리에 해당하는 도큐먼트의 점수를 높입니다. filter : 쿼리가 참인 도큐먼트를 검색하지만 스코어를 계산하지 않습니다. must 보다 검색 속도가 빠르고 캐싱이 가능합니다. pralines wavreWebBest Java code snippets using org.elasticsearch.index.query. QueryBuilders.termQuery (Showing top 20 results out of 837) pralines shop